Home Buyer Steps in the LBI NJ Mortgage Loan Process

Homebuyers in the LBI NJ real estate market are traditionally presented with mortgage loan options by their Realtor or mortgage broker. The home buyer can then work directly with the lender to fill out mortgage forms and apply for a mortgage online, either via email or phone. Once your application is received, it will be reviewed for accuracy before being passed along to an underwriter who will complete a more in-depth analysis. This includes checking your credit score and verifying the information you have provided on mortgage documents, such as pay stubs and bank statements. At this point in the mortgage loan process, you will need to finalize your down payment (if applicable) and pay any upfront fees such as appraisal or inspection costs.

Once mortgage forms are stamped “Approved” by an underwriter, they will be sent to closing, where all home buyers simultaneously sign their mortgage loan papers. This is an important step, as mortgage loan papers are legally binding documents that will affect you for years to come!
At closing, home buyers also meet with a mortgage lender or title agent on Long Beach Island who takes care of the legal paperwork and holds funds in trust until they have been disbursed to all parties involved. Closing fees may vary by mortgage lender, mortgage loan type, and the closing agent. It is very important to understand upfront what the cost of the loan will be. Fees can vary a great deal between banks, which can amount to thousands of dollars!
